Breaking down barriers

Louisa Daley explores what barriers women face in the exhibitions industry and how we all need to collaborate in order to dismantle them

The important thing to remember about barriers is that there is no ‘ one way ’ around them . This leaves us with various opportunities to improve the equality in our industry not only for women , but for every event professional . EN presented a new episode from its Women in Exhibitions webinar : ‘ Dismantling Barriers ’ on 5 October , which was

moderated by Mash Media editorial director , Martin Fullard . The webinar introduced both male and female event professionals who highlighted the barriers which prevent women from creating successful careers in the exhibitions industry and what must change to help them enjoy a better work environment . The panellists included
Ruth Carter , director of Red Fox Advisory , Lisa Hannant , group managing director of Clarion Events , Simon Foster , international CEO and business leader , Trixie LohMirmand , executive vice president of Dubai World Trade Center and Mary Larkin , president of Diversified Communications USA . When we think of barriers , we often picture them as
obstacles ahead of us which block our progress . However , Carter highlights that barriers can be all around us , particularly for women in exhibitions , and encourages eventprofs to look “ upwards , downwards and sideways ” to successfully dismantle all barriers in sight .
